SentinelOne: High Wire Networks, Inc. Expands Cybersecurity Innovation with AI-Driven Hyper-Automation, Delivering Unfair Advantage to MSPs

High Wire Networks, Inc. is redefining cybersecurity for Managed Service Providers (MSPs) and their customers by embedding hyper-automation and AI-driven security into its platform. Through strategic partnerships with SentinelOne, Overwatch does the hard, behind-the-scenes work so that partners and their customers receive a seamless, white-glove cybersecurity experience. This unfair advantage allows partners and customers to deliver enterprise-grade protection without the complexity or overhead of managing it themselves. Overwatch integrates AI-powered threat detection, automated response, and hyper-automation to eliminate efficiencies and enhance security outcomes. By leveraging Managed Endpoint Detection and Response (MEDR), Managed eXtended Detection and Response (MXDR), and Security Orchestration Automation and Response (SOAR), Overwatch enables MSPs to activate services faster, streamline operations, and reduce technical debt--all while maintaining top-tier security. Through its partnership with SentinelOne, Overwatch provides next-generation Managed Detection and Response (MDR) and Managed Security Services Provider (MSSP) solutions. With SentinelOne's Singularity platform, Overwatch unifies cloud, endpoint, and firewall logs for seamless threat correlation. Leveraging Purple AI, the industry's most advanced AI security analyst, help customers detect attacks earlier, respond faster, and stay ahead of them. Overwatch's partnership with D3 Security takes automation and orchestration to the next level. D3's AI-powered platform integrates alerts from multiple security sources, allowing automated responses such as account lockdowns and password resets.SOAR connections enable Overwatch to execute security actions inside client networks without manual intervention, ensuring faster and more precise incident resolution. The combination of D3's hyper-automation capabilities and Overwatch's 24/7 Security Operations Center (SOC) means low-level alerts are handled automatically, while critical threats like ransomware trigger immediate, hands-on intervention. Overwatch's white-glove approach ensures partners and customers never need to worry about cybersecurity gaps. Overwatch continues to push the boundaries of AI-driven security with D3's Morpheus AI, set to launch in 2025. This next-generation AI SOC solution will revolutionize managed security by providing real-time detection, autonomous analysis, and rapid mitigation of cyber threats.
